Slovenia import trend for calculators experienced a notable decline from 2023 to 2024, with a growth rate of -72.62%. However,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for the period 2020-2024 stood at 8.29%. This significant decrease in import momentum could be attributed to shifting demand patterns or changes in trade policies affecting the market`s stability.

The Calculator market in Slovenia is projected to grow at a stable growth rate of 1.49% by 2027, highlighting the country's increasing focus on advanced technologies within the Europe region, where Germany holds the dominant position, followed closely by United Kingdom, France, Italy and Russia, shaping overall regional demand.
